What does screening mean in AutoCAD?

Screening refers to applying less ink to an object when it is plotted. The object appears dimmer on the screen and output to paper. Screening can be used to help differentiate objects in a drawing without changing the objects’ color properties.

How do you screen something in AutoCAD?

To set the screening value:

  1. On the File menu, click Plot Style Manager.
  2. Double-click a plot style.
  3. In the Plot Style Table Editor, Form View tab, select a color from the Plot Styles list.
  4. Under Properties, adjust the value in the Screening box.

What is hide in AutoCAD?

Displays a 3D model with hidden lines suppressed for the 2D Wireframe visual style. Objects that can hide other objects include circles, solids, text, regions, wide polyline segments, 3D solids, 3D surfaces, 3D meshes, and the extruded edges of objects with nonzero thickness.

How do I enable model and layout tabs in AutoCAD?

Open the Options window by typing OPTIONS on the command line or clicking the Options button under the AutoCAD application menu at the top-left, click the Display tab, and then under the Layout elements section, enable the checkbox “Display Layout and Model tabs” and then click OK.

How do I undo a clean screen in AutoCAD?

Turn off the Clean Screen feature. The Clean Screen feature maximizes the drawing area by hiding the ribbon, toolbars, and palettes. Press Ctrl+0 (zero) to toggle the Clean Screen setting. (If the command line says “Cleanscreenon,” at this point, press Ctrl+0 again to turn it off.)

How do you hide a layer in CAD?

Turn Layers On or Off

  1. Click Home tab Layers panel Layer Properties. Find.
  2. Select the layers you want to turn on or off.
  3. Click the icon in the On column to set the status of the selected layers. = on. = off.

How do I change the view layout in AutoCAD?

Redefine a layout viewport boundary

  1. Click a layout tab.
  2. Click Layout tab Layout Viewports panel Clip. …
  3. Select either an existing object to designate as the new viewport boundary, or specify the points of a new boundary. …
  4. Click OK.

How do I change to 3d in AutoCAD?

To Display a Preset 3D View

  1. Click View tab Views panel View Manager. Find. The View tab is not displayed by default, so an alternative method is to enter VIEW at the Command prompt. You can also employ the ViewCube in the top-right corner of the drawing area.
  2. Select a preset view (Top, Bottom, Left, and so on).
